    Oops. Yeah, "Region Zero" is probably the head of some sort of stack/heap/list which isn't supposed to be accessable by the player. It may be "protected" from selection via the same methods used to "protect" the Ronin provinces. So when you nullify one protection, you do the same to the other. Oops. (Just a guess, here, remember.)

    Another thing to keep your eye out for: When there's an uprising, then (at least in vanilla STW) you cannot select that army the very next turn. Well, if you're playing Ronin you can BUT.... crash to desktop in almost every case. :(
